SRS Warning Light Circuit Malfunction (Does not light up, when
ignition switch is turned to ACC or ON.)
CIRCUIT DESCRIPTION
The SRS warning light is located on the combination meter.
When the SRS is normal, the SRS warning light lights up for approx. 6 seconds after the ignition switch is
turned from LOCK position to ACC or ON position, and then turns off automatically.
If there is a malfunction in the SRS, the SRS warning light lights up to inform the driver of the abnormality
When terminal Tc and E1 of the DLC1 are connected, the DTC is displayed by the blinking of the SRS warn-
ing light.

Tc Terminal Circuit
CIRCUIT DESCRIPTION
By connecting terminal Tc and E1 of the DLC1, the airbag sensor assembly is set in the DTC output mode.
The DTCs are displayed by the blinking of the SRS warning light.

4 Check center airbag sensor assembly.
PREPARATION:
(a) Turn ignition switch to LOCK.
(b) Disconnect negative (−) terminal cable from the battery,
and wait at least 90 seconds.
(c) Remove steering wheel pad (See page SR−13 or
SR−26).
(d) Disconnect center airbag sensor assembly connector.
(e) Insert service wire into terminal Tc from back side as
shown.
(f) Connect center airbag sensor assembly connector with
service wire.
(g) Connect negative (−) terminal cable to battery.
(h) Turn ignition switch to ACC or ON, and wait at least 20 se-
conds.
(i) Connect service wire of terminal Tc to body ground.
CHECK:
Check operation of SRS warning light.
OK:
SRS waning light comes on.
NOTICE:
Never make a mistake with the terminal connection posi-
tion as this cause a malfunction.
OK Check harness between center airbag sensor
assembly and DLC1.
NG
Replace center airbag sensor assembly.

PRE−CHECK
1. DIAGNOSIS SYSTEM
(a) Check the indicator.
(1) Turn the ignition switch to ON.
(2) Check that the CRUISE MAIN indicator light comes
on when the cruise control main switch is turned on,
and that the indicator light goes off when the main
switch is turned OFF.
HINT:
If the indicator check result is not normal, proceed to trouble-
shooting (See page BE−36) for the combination meter
section.
(b) Check the DTC.
HINT:
If a malfunction occurs in the No. 1 vehicle speed sensors or ac-
tuator, etc. during cruise control driving, the ECU actuates
AUTO CANCEL of the cruise control and turns on and off the
CRUISE MAIN indicator light to inform the driver of a malfunc-
tion. At the same time, the malfunction is stopped in memory as
a diagnostic trouble code.
(c) Using diagnosis check wire, check the output of DTC.
(1) Turn the ignition switch ON.
(2) Using SST, connect terminals Tc and E
1 of DLC1.
SST 09843−18020
(3) Read the DTC on the CRUISE MAIN indicator light.
